Jason Fox
About Jason Fox
Jason Fox is the Chief Innovation Officer at The Muse and Founder & CEO of JDF Strategies LLC, known for his customer-centric, data-driven approach and experience in both for-profit and nonprofit sectors.
Current Roles
Jason Fox currently holds the position of Chief Innovation Officer at The Muse starting in 2024. He is also the Founder & CEO of JDF Strategies LLC, a role he has held since 2023, operating out of the New York City Metropolitan Area.
Previous Positions
Jason Fox has held significant roles throughout his career, including SVP Commerce & GM Buy Side at The Wall Street Journal in 2023, Chief Digital Officer at Consumer Reports from 2015 to 2023, and Global Head of Product, Technology & Program Management at Reuters News Agency from 2013 to 2015. He also worked at Time Inc. in various capacities, including Vice President roles and as a Senior Product Manager.
Educational Background
Jason Fox studied Political Science at McGill University, where he achieved a Bachelor of Arts, followed by a Master of Arts at Simon Fraser University. He furthered his education through various certification programs at Harvard Business School Online, including Leading with Finance, Disruptive Strategy, and Negotiation Mastery. Additionally, he holds a certificate in Gateway to Business Management from The Tuck School of Business at Dartmouth.
